British Post Office
At the British Post Office, Airmen can pay everything from gas and water bills to telephone and mail orders. The post office also has the ability to cash and deposit checks to select banks, as well as issue and redeem money orders and exchange currencies. In addition to handling money for Airmen, the British Post Office also sells a variety of insurance, from travel to car and home insurance. Airmen can also get a road tax license issued, as well as a selection of Driver and Vehicle Licensing Agency application forms. For more information, visit the British Post Office.

Survivor Benefit Plan
A military retiree is guaranteed a monthly income for life. However, military retired pay stops on the date the retiree dies. The Survivor Benefit Plan was created to protect widowed spouses and dependent children from complete loss of income. For more information, call 226-3070.
